What is uPVC?
uPVC, or unplasticized polyvinyl chloride, is a stiff kind of PVC that is devoid of plasticizers, making it highly long lasting and lasting. Unlike wood, metal, or other standard products, uPVC is resistant to wetness, weather, and deterioration, making it a perfect choice for both residential and business residential or commercial properties.
Benefits of uPVC Windows and Doors
1. Energy Efficiency
One of the standout features of uPVC doors and windows is their remarkable insulation homes. This can result in a noticeable decrease in energy costs and a lower carbon footprint.
2. Low Maintenance
Unlike wooden windows and doors that require routine sanding, painting, or polishing, uPVC requires very little upkeep. It does not warp, rot, or corrode when exposed to wetness or severe weather condition conditions. A simple clean with a damp fabric is all it requires to keep uPVC frames looking fresh and tidy for years.
3. Durability
uPVC is very strong and can withstand long-term direct exposure to severe aspects without losing its structural integrity. Its resistance to rust, rot, and UV rays ensures that your windows and doors maintain their appearance and functionality gradually.
4. Boosted Security
Security is a leading priority for any home, and uPVC windows and doors provide on this front. They are crafted with multi-point locking systems and strengthened frames, making them robust and challenging to tamper with. This includes an extra layer of security to your residential or commercial property.
5. Weather Resistance
Whether you live in an area vulnerable to heavy rains, scorching heat, or freezing temperature levels, uPVC windows and doors can withstand everything. Their weather resistance avoids water leakage, fading, and thermal expansion, guaranteeing they stay untouched by changing climate conditions.
6. Noise Reduction

If you live in a bustling city or near a busy roadway, sound contamination can be a major concern. uPVC windows and doors provide significant soundproofing, particularly when coupled with double-glazed glass. This helps produce a peaceful indoor environment, permitting you to enjoy a peaceful home.
7. Aesthetic Appeal
Readily available in a large range of colors, styles, and finishes, uPVC doors and windows offer flexibility in style to suit any architectural appearance. Whether you prefer a crisp white finish, a timber-like look, or something more contemporary and smooth, uPVC frames can be tailored to match your home's visual.
8. Eco-Friendly Solution
uPVC is a recyclable material, making it a sustainable choice for environmentally-conscious property owners. By choosing uPVC, you're contributing to decreased waste and supporting a greener planet. Additionally, their energy efficiency even more supports environment-friendly living.

uPVC vs. Traditional Materials
While standard wood and aluminum windows and doors have their own appeal, uPVC often exceeds them in regards to resilience, affordability, and practicality. Wood, for circumstances, is prone to termites, moisture damage, and needs routine upkeep. Aluminum, although strong, can perform heat easily, which might jeopardize energy performance. uPVC combines the very best of both worlds by being durable, cost-effective, and energy-efficient.
